How far is Caticlan from Tablas Island?

The distance between Tablas Island (Tugdan Airport) and Caticlan (Godofredo P. Ramos Airport) is 28 miles / 45 kilometers / 24 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Tablas Island (TBH) to Caticlan (MPH) is 36 miles / 58 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 6 hours 16 minutes.

Distance from Tablas Island to Caticlan

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Tablas Island to Caticlan.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 28.006 miles
  • 45.071 kilometers
  • 24.336 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 28.133 miles
  • 45.275 kilometers
  • 24.447 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
